Transaction 3af36ebb9532ce5fa13651c6bc57fcd7e71b51bf9013577988e97cbcaae080ec

1 Input
2 Outputs
  • 3af36ebb9532ce5fa13651c6bc57fcd7e71b51bf9013577988e97cbcaae080ec:0
  • value  320643838
    address  19b1w267MCDFtuGYTFHbcRQUW1w2Muhyp5
  • 3af36ebb9532ce5fa13651c6bc57fcd7e71b51bf9013577988e97cbcaae080ec:1
  • value  3877618
    address  1A9fgW9Nf5x4Pf2mpjHMqAfAJARYYPyTTg